Rainbow Warrior And Crew Sail Into Sydney
SYDNEY, AUSTRALIA - MARCH 24: Peter Willcox, Captain of the Greenpeace Rainbow Warrior stands at the bridge whilst docked at the Overseas Passenger Terminal in Circular Quay on March 24, 2013 in Sydney, Australia. The vessel is in Australia to protest new coal mines set to open near the Great Barrier Reef, and is opening for public viewing at ports across the country. The original Rainbow Warrior was bombed and sunk in Auckland Harbour in 1985 by two French intelligent agents, killing a Dutch photographer on board. (Photo by Lisa Maree Williams/Getty Images)
